Thermomechanical investigation of plasticized epoxy resins hardened with polyethylenepolyamine
Thermomechanical (temperature vs de-formation) curves are recorded for epoxy resin plasticized with various amounts of dimethyl phthalate, diethyl phthalate, dipropyl phthalate, dibutyl phthalate and tritolyl phosphate and hardened with polyethylenepolyamine either at room temperature or 120 C; results are discussed in terms of changes in glass transition temperature and high-elastic modulus as function of nature and amount of plasticizer and hardening conditions. (see also English translation in Soviet Plastics n 10 Oct 1967 p 59-61)
